My colleague, Ida Borch, and I gave a presentation and I want to mention some of the response we got. Prior to the presentation we had done a quantitative survey and two focus groups – as a qualitative part of the research. The purpose was to find out, if our students saw their e-portfolios as a means to clarifying their own competences and to get an idea of their coming job profiles.

Our research showed that the students do not see the relation. They lack a clear notion  of the purpose of the e-portfolio – and they need a description of the job profiles in the industry. Descriptions of these need to be part of the e-portfolio setup. And we feel that we need a metaphor for the e-portfolio which makes it easier for the students to recognise the purpose of the e-portfolio.

We asked the audience at our presentation, if they had ideas for a new metaphor and got some very interesting responses. One person in the audience suggested we work with the students to find a new name or metaphor. Another suggestion was to combine the e-portfolio with a PDP – a personal development plan.
